EcoVadis Gold status
OBO has been awarded the Gold status by EcoVadis. EcoVadis is an internationally recognized platform for evaluating the sustainability performance of companies. High sustainability performances are awarded accordingly. With the Gold status, OBO is now among the top 5% of companies assessed worldwide.
EcoVadis takes into account guidelines, measures and publicly published reports from companies in the areas of environment, labour and human rights, ethics and sustainable procurement during the evaluation. The EcoVadis methodology is based on international sustainability standards (Global Reporting Initiative, United Nations Global Compact, ISO 26000) and is monitored by a scientific panel of sustainability and supply chain experts to ensure reliable and objective third-party assessments.

ISO 45001 – Health & safety
For us, healthy, motivated employees are the key to sustainable, economic actions. The ISO standard 45001 is our guide to workplace safety and health protection. With certification according to the internationally recognised standard, we also show that OBO meets its social responsibility and makes every effort to reduce the risk of injuries, accidents and workplace sickness amongst the employees as far as possible.

OBO Code of Conduct for social responsibility
OBO acknowledges its social responsibility in the framework of its corporate activities. With our “OBO Code of Conduct for social responsibility” (“CoC” for short), we lay down what this means, in particular with regard to workplace conditions, social and environmental compatibility, as well as transparency, trusting cooperation and dialogue. The contents are the expression of our shared value basis at OBO Bettermann.
The CoC is designed as a self-obligation and it supports us in realising the different general conditions in a global market and meeting the challenges and social expectations resulting from the increasingly networked cooperation in the added value chains.
Our Code of Conduct is orientated to the compliance directives that our umbrella organisation, Zentralverband Elektrotechnik- und Elektronikindustrie e. V. (ZWEI), and its member companies have pledged themselves.
